Saylorville-area historical tornado activity is slightly above Iowa state average. It is 124% greater than the overall U.S. average. On 6/18/1974, a category 4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 2.7 miles away from the Saylorville place center killed 2 people and injured 50 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ages. On 6/13/1976, a category 5 (max. wind speeds 261-318 mph) tornado 23.7 miles away from the place center injured 9 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.
